The National Fire Protection Association Standard 211 defines three levels of chimney inspection. We provide all three, and we’ll tell you upfront which level your situation actually calls for.
The standard yearly check NFPA recommends for any chimney that hasn’t changed since the last inspection. Our technician performs a visual review of all readily accessible portions of the chimney exterior, interior, and accessible parts of the connection. This is the right level for most homeowners scheduling their annual safety check.
Required by NFPA when you’re buying or selling a home, after a chimney fire or major weather event, or when changing fuel types (wood to gas, etc.). Includes everything in Level 1 plus a video scan of the entire flue interior and accessible attic, crawlspace, and basement sections.
Performed when serious hidden damage is suspected and parts of the chimney must be opened to verify the issue. Includes Level 1 and Level 2 plus removal of certain components, such as the chimney crown or interior walls, when necessary. We only recommend Level 3 when there’s a real reason, never as a default.

Level 1 is the standard annual visual check. Level 2 adds video scanning and is required for home sales, post-fire, post-storm, and fuel-type changes. Level 3 is reserved for cases where hidden damage requires opening parts of the chimney to verify. Most homeowners only ever need Level 1. Yes. NFPA 211 recommends an annual inspection regardless of use. Chimneys still take weather damage, animal nesting, and structural settling over time — even unused ones. An annual inspection protects the structural integrity of your home and confirms the chimney remains safe to use whenever you want it.

A Level 1 inspection typically takes 30 to 60 minutes. A Level 2 inspection with video flue scanning takes 60 to 90 minutes. Level 3 inspections vary based on what needs to be opened up. We schedule appointments so you can plan around them — no all-day waiting windows.

Yes. Many serious chimney issues — creosote buildup, flue liner cracks, damper failure, hidden water damage — are invisible from the outside. A proper inspection looks inside the flue, behind the smoke shelf, and across components you cannot see from the ground. If your chimney truly is fine, we’ll tell you. If it isn’t, you’ll know before it becomes dangerous.
